如何用免费开源工具实现专业级2D CAD设计?LibreCAD全功能指南
如何用免费开源工具实现专业级2D CAD设计LibreCAD全功能指南【免费下载链接】LibreCADLibreCAD is a cross-platform 2D CAD program written in C17. It can read DXF/DWG files and can write DXF/PDF/SVG files. It supports point/line/circle/ellipse/parabola/spline primitives. The user interface is highly customizable, and has dozens of translations.项目地址: https://gitcode.com/gh_mirrors/li/LibreCAD在工程设计领域专业CAD软件往往意味着高昂的许可费用和复杂的学习曲线。对于小型企业、独立设计师和教育机构而言这些门槛常常成为创新和发展的阻碍。LibreCAD作为一款完全开源的2D CAD解决方案以其零成本、跨平台和专业级功能正在改变这一现状。本文将系统介绍如何利用这款强大工具解决实际设计挑战从基础操作到高级应用帮助你快速掌握专业CAD设计技能。价值主张为何选择开源CAD解决方案专业功能与零成本的完美平衡LibreCAD采用GPLv2开源许可证提供了与商业软件相当的核心功能却无需支付任何许可费用。这一特性使其成为预算有限的团队和个人的理想选择。项目核心代码超过1500个源代码文件确保了软件的稳定性和持续更新能力。真正跨平台的设计体验基于Qt框架开发的LibreCAD能够在Windows、macOS和Linux系统上提供一致的用户体验。无论你使用何种操作系统都能获得相同的功能集和操作方式消除了平台限制带来的效率损失。行业标准文件格式支持通过集成的libraries/libdxfrw/库LibreCAD实现了对DXF和DWG等行业标准格式的全面支持。这意味着你可以无缝协作无需担心文件兼容性问题轻松与使用商业CAD软件的团队交换设计文件。场景痛点传统CAD解决方案的常见问题许可成本压力商业CAD软件通常采用订阅制年费高达数千元对于小型企业和个人用户而言是一笔不小的负担。长期使用下来累计成本甚至超过硬件投资。平台兼容性限制许多专业CAD工具仅支持单一操作系统限制了团队设备选择的灵活性增加了协作难度和IT维护成本。学习曲线陡峭复杂的界面和专业术语常常让初学者望而却步而高质量的培训资源往往需要额外付费进一步增加了入门门槛。文件格式壁垒不同CAD软件之间的格式兼容性问题常常导致设计文件无法正确打开或出现数据丢失影响团队协作效率。解决方案LibreCAD核心功能解析全面的2D绘图工具集LibreCAD提供了完整的二维绘图功能涵盖从基本几何图形到复杂构造的全部需求功能类别具体工具基本图形点、线、圆、弧、椭圆、多边形高级构造平行线、垂直线、切线、等分线编辑工具移动、旋转、缩放、镜像、修剪、延伸尺寸标注线性、角度、半径、直径、坐标标注这些功能通过librecad/src/actions/目录下的432个动作处理文件实现确保了每个工具的精确性和可靠性。专业图层管理系统图层是CAD设计的核心组织方式LibreCAD提供了完整的图层管理功能创建、删除和重命名图层设置图层颜色、线型和线宽控制图层可见性和锁定状态批量修改图层属性通过有效的图层管理可以大幅提高复杂图纸的组织效率和编辑灵活性。丰富的符号库和模板资源LibreCAD内置了超过1200个专业模板文件位于librecad/support/library/目录中涵盖机械工程、电气工程、建筑设计等多个领域。这些模板可以直接使用显著减少重复工作提高设计效率。实施路径从零开始的LibreCAD使用指南环境准备与安装获取源代码git clone https://gitcode.com/gh_mirrors/li/LibreCAD编译与安装根据不同操作系统参考项目根目录下的编译指南进行构建或直接下载预编译版本安装。界面快速熟悉LibreCAD的工作界面包含以下关键区域绘图区域中央网格区域用于图形绘制和编辑工具栏左侧的工具集合包含所有绘图命令命令行底部的命令输入区域支持快捷操作属性面板右侧的图层和对象属性设置花10分钟熟悉这些区域的布局和基本操作将为后续使用奠定基础。基础绘图流程启动LibreCAD创建新绘图使用图层管理器创建专用图层选择适当的绘图工具绘制基本图形使用编辑工具调整图形形状和位置添加尺寸标注和文字说明保存为DXF格式或导出为其他格式进阶技巧提升设计效率的专业方法命令行工具的高效应用LibreCAD提供了强大的命令行工具可以实现批量处理和自动化操作# 将DXF文件转换为PDF格式 librecad dxf2pdf 设计文件.dxf # 将DXF文件导出为PNG图像 librecad dxf2png -w 1920 -h 1080 设计文件.dxf # 批量处理多个DXF文件 for file in *.dxf; do librecad dxf2svg $file; done这些命令对于需要批量输出图纸或集成到工作流中的场景特别有用。插件扩展功能LibreCAD支持通过插件扩展功能plugins/目录提供了多种实用插件齿轮生成器快速创建标准齿轮方程绘图根据数学方程生成曲线属性复制快速统一多个对象的属性等分工具精确分割线段或圆弧自定义工作空间通过自定义工具栏和快捷键可以根据个人习惯优化工作流程。LibreCAD允许用户创建个性化的工作空间将常用工具集中放置减少操作步骤。典型应用场景LibreCAD的实际应用案例机械零件设计某小型机械加工厂使用LibreCAD完成了精密零件的2D图纸设计包括尺寸标注和公差说明。通过使用librecad/support/library/中的机械零件模板设计时间减少了40%。导出的DXF文件直接用于CNC加工实现了设计到生产的无缝衔接。建筑平面图绘制一位独立建筑师使用LibreCAD完成了小型办公楼的平面布局设计利用图层功能分别管理墙体、门窗、家具等元素。通过PDF导出功能向客户展示了清晰的设计方案同时保持了后续修改的灵活性。教育机构教学某职业技术学校将LibreCAD作为CAD课程的教学工具学生无需担心软件许可问题可以在个人电脑上完成作业和练习。标准化的文件格式确保了师生之间的文件交换顺畅教学效果显著提升。电子线路设计电子工程师使用LibreCAD绘制印刷电路板布局和接线图利用内置的电气符号库提高了设计效率。导出的SVG格式文件便于在技术文档中使用实现了设计与文档的一体化。常见问题与解决方案文件兼容性问题问题无法正确打开高版本AutoCAD创建的DWG文件。解决方案将文件保存为DXF格式建议使用R12版本或使用librecad/src/lib/中的DXF修复工具进行格式转换。性能优化建议问题处理复杂图纸时软件运行缓慢。解决方案使用图层冻结功能隐藏暂时不需要编辑的部分或通过编辑 清理命令移除冗余数据。打印设置技巧问题打印时图形比例不正确。解决方案在打印设置中选择按比例打印并设置正确的打印比例如1:100或1:50。快捷键自定义问题默认快捷键不符合使用习惯。解决方案通过编辑 快捷键自定义常用命令的快捷键提高操作效率。社区资源与学习路径官方文档与教程LibreCAD提供了全面的官方文档涵盖从基础操作到高级技巧的所有内容。位于librecad/support/doc/目录下的文档文件可以帮助用户系统学习软件功能。社区支持渠道官方论坛提供问题解答和经验分享GitHub仓库提交bug报告和功能请求邮件列表参与开发讨论和用户交流学习进阶路径基础阶段掌握界面操作和基本绘图工具中级阶段学习图层管理和尺寸标注技巧高级阶段使用插件和命令行工具提高效率专家阶段参与社区贡献和定制开发总结开源CAD工具的未来展望LibreCAD通过提供免费、开源、跨平台的2D CAD解决方案正在打破传统商业软件的垄断为设计行业带来更多可能性。无论是小型企业、教育机构还是个人用户都可以通过这款工具获得专业级的设计能力而无需承担高昂的软件成本。随着社区的不断发展和功能的持续完善LibreCAD有望在更多专业领域替代商业软件成为2D CAD设计的首选工具。现在就加入这个充满活力的社区体验开源软件带来的自由与创造力。通过本文介绍的方法和技巧你已经具备了使用LibreCAD进行专业设计的基础。记住熟练掌握CAD工具需要持续练习和探索利用好社区资源和模板库将帮助你更快地提升设计效率和专业水平。【免费下载链接】LibreCADLibreCAD is a cross-platform 2D CAD program written in C17. It can read DXF/DWG files and can write DXF/PDF/SVG files. It supports point/line/circle/ellipse/parabola/spline primitives. The user interface is highly customizable, and has dozens of translations.项目地址: https://gitcode.com/gh_mirrors/li/LibreCAD创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考